    Love this controller and will always stick with this brand. The customization is amazing and has top-tier performance. The weight, grips, and overall build are far superior to other brands. If you are thinking about buying it - do it! Have fun playing with the paddles and mapping them to whatever feels best for each game. It will feel weird at first but makes gaming so much more enjoyable and competitive. Highly recommend keeping all 4 paddles on for almost every game. Also, trigger locks are OP! BIG plus, I have not experienced any stick drift with any of these controllers. I have had 4 in total. Microsoft is a genius for The Xbox Accessories app, which allows you to make profiles for every game that you can easily switch to with a press of just one button. Only one con with this generation and the original Elite: The LB button and only the LB button eventually gives out. This happens usually within a year, but I also use it frequently. This seems to be common in all the forums I have read. Bring it back into Best Buy within a year and they will send it off to Microsoft to fix. Est. 2 week wait Highly recommend getting the Geek Squad Warranty if you decide to purchase for a faster turnaround.

    this controller is amazing, the build quality, materials, buttons, everything is very solid. however there is a massive flaw in the design. the sticks cannot be clicked in while tilted at an angle, I read online this was a common issue and can be fixed by unscrewing the stick counter clock wise slightly, however if you do this just 1mm too much it will be lose and freely spin, and tightening it will result in the same issue being unable to click the stick in. the solution for this was to take the controller faceplate off which is very annoying to do and held down but pointless adhesive and put a .5mm thick 4mm inner diameter jump ring around the stick and then screw the stick back on. the process is very annoying for an almost $200 controller when ms knows the issue and refuses to redesign such a simple fix, but it now feels perfect

    I preordered this controller prior to release and have used it regularly since November of 2019. Overall, the controller felt like a joy to use; in almost every sense it gave the appearance of a premium product. The bluetooth and internal battery were natural quality of life improvements over the Elite 1. I used it regularly on my PC and an NVIDIA shield. Then, one morning, I went to use and felt myself being stabbed on my finger tip. Apparently, one of the tiny sleeves on the hair trigger lock popped off the controller. It happens to be in a place where I naturally hold the controller; so far from having a smooth and nice tactile feel, I get stabbed in the finger by what appears to be metal every time I use the controller. A little bit of research revealed this to be a known problem with multiple threads on the MS support site complaining of this issue. The common solution seemed to be to super glue the sleeve into the trigger (which is startling given how expensive the controller is). However, despite this knowledge, there is no option to purchase a replacement sleeve from MS and its not included in the replacement button accessory kit the company sells. The only option provided to me by MS was to buy a replacement controller; a horrifically expensive proposition for what seems an obvious and glaringly simple fix on a "premium" product that hasn't even been on the market for a year. The best MS customer service could suggest was me to engineer a fix on my own, by either sticking a piece of eraser on the stabby part or a glue on bumper. A three figure "repair" option was offered to me as well. A great and expensive disappointment indeed.
